Output 631b19647502257fff981fd3c4337f57453d9e6aaf2566bb1b7aaa5b8edb7e79:23

value
90586897
script pubkey
OP_0 OP_PUSHBYTES_20 3dabdc94dcc7c22d32436aaed556858a91b6d62b
address
bc1q8k4ae9xuclpz6vjrd2hd245932gmd43tnxvlr4
transaction
631b19647502257fff981fd3c4337f57453d9e6aaf2566bb1b7aaa5b8edb7e79
confirmations
224386
spent
true